Arsenal player ratings v Liverpool – four players get highest marks

Arsenal player ratings

Arsenal has just won their second trophy under Mikel Arteta as they beat Liverpool to win the Community Shield.

Liverpool has been in training for a long time while Arsenal has just returned to full training, some of the Gunners have had just a few days of preparations yet they were able to beat the Reds on penalties.

Here are our Arsenal player ratings

Emiliano Martinez – 8
Surprise starter as Bernd Leno is fit again and he repaid the trust. Stopped Mane from scoring twice and was good with his distribution.

Hector Bellerin -7
Defended well and he played an important role in Aubameyang’s opener with a well-lofted pass.

David Luiz – 6
Rusty, gave away a needless free-kick that Liverpool converted but he was lucky for the goal to have been chopped off for offside.

Rob Holding -7
Did so well that he might be kept at the Emirates. Didn’t allow Mane to get the best of him for much of the game.

Kieran Tierney – 7
Another fine afternoon, intercepted a ball that Salah might have scored with and was generally ok going forward including when Aubameyang scored.

Ainsley Maitland- Niles – 8
One of his best displays in an Arsenal shirt. He was a handful for Liverpool and he took his penalty well.

Mohamed Elneny – 7
Another fine display for Arsenal after scoring in his last game. Did well to block an effort from Milner.

Granit Xhaka – 7
Did lots of dirty work and made sure his teammates kept a solid shape by barking out instructions.

Bukayo Saka – 8
Solid first-half performance. Set up the goal and another effort for Aubameyang. He also played Eddie Nketiah through but Alisson saved. Looks ready for the season.

Eddie Nketiah – 6
Spurned his chances to score, but pressed the Liverpool defence very well.

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ang – 8
Scored his fifth goal in three games at Wembley. Did a lot of defensive work too before scoring the decisive penalty.

Substitutes
Cedric Soares – 6
Solid defensively apart from a clumsy challenge on Minamino. Fine cross for Willock that should have converted.

Joe Willock – 6
Lively for his time on the pitch but missed a glorious chance by heading over.
